Publisher's Synopsis

""Thought Communication By Magnetism: A Course Containing Seven Lessons In The Practical Cultivation Of The Power Of Suggestion And Concentration"" is a book written by May Elizabeth Stevenson and published in 1903. The book explores the concept of thought communication through the use of magnetism, and provides a seven-lesson course on how to cultivate the power of suggestion and concentration. The author delves into the power of the mind and how it can be harnessed to influence others, as well as how to protect oneself from negative influences. The book is aimed at those who wish to improve their communication skills and enhance their personal magnetism.
